This multi-part kit represents the modernized SCB-125 island of Essex class aircraft carrier USS Intrepid CVS-11 as it appeared about 1966-1967 during combat operations off Vietnam. At that time, Intrepid was operating as an attack aircraft carrier. Carrier Air Wing 10 (CVW-10), tail code "AK", was aboard with Douglas A-4 Skyhawks and Douglas A-1J Skyraiders, among others.
